## Payslip Runs — Brindlemoor Depot

Since the Brindlemoor site still has no working printer (the old Lexwood unit finally gave up), payroll prints all payslips at head office in Fenwick Cross every second Thursday. They go out sealed in a grey Tarnley pouch via our regular courier, Swiftvale. Please count the envelopes against the staff list before handing anything over, and log the run in the transport book. The courier hand-over instruction follows below.

drop instructions, hahip-badug: the quenox ralath courier leaves the kaseth fraiel rusiel tameth belys istdor ralion giliel ledger at gate 7830 under passcode 165413

The Ostermill connection-pooler refuses to load the updated pool configuration because the manifest signature no longer verifies. Root cause: the pooling config for the Varnick cluster was re-signed during last month's rotation, but the verifier on the replica tier still pins the retired key. Until the verifier image is rebuilt, pool resizes will silently fall back to defaults, which caps connections at 20 and causes timeouts under load. For reference, the currently trusted value is the key below.

deploy key for kagup-bawig: bky9_ZMq28eTw9

CI note — Heraldbot deploy-status bot: if status messages stop posting after a pipeline run, the webhook relay in the Coppervale staging mesh has likely dropped its session. Re-run the notify stage; do not redeploy the bot itself. Confirm the relay health check passes before closing the incident. For correlation with the failed pipeline run, attach the trace token shown below.

build token for fajop-kageg: htk14_a2d40227103e0f